Comprehending the Problem
A mobile window, or screen, is one of the most vulnerable parts of a mobile phone. It is exposed to different threats, including drops, impacts, and scratches. Here are a few of the most common reasons for mobile window damage:
- Drops and Falls: The most regular reason for screen damage. A single drop from a height can lead to fractures, spiderwebs, or a complete shatter.
- Effect with Hard Objects: Car keys, coins, and other tough items in pockets or bags can cause scratches or damages.
- Pressure: Applying too much pressure while utilizing the phone, particularly on the screen, can result in internal damage or screen failure.
- Environmental Factors: Exposure to extreme temperature levels or moisture can damage the screen's integrity gradually.

The Repair Process
Mobile window repair can be done either professionally or DIY, depending upon the degree of the damage and the user's comfort level. Here is a step-by-step guide to the repair process:
Assess the Damage
- Identify the level of the damage. Is it a small crack or a complete shatter?
- Check if the screen is still functional and responsive.
Collect Tools and Materials
- Tools: Screwdriver, prying tool, suction cup, heat gun, and a brand-new screen.
- Materials: Adhesive, cleaning up wipes, and a screen protector.
Take apart the Phone
- Turn off the phone and remove the battery (if possible).
- Utilize the screwdriver to remove screws and the suction cup to gently raise the screen.
- Carefully detach the screen from the motherboard utilizing the spying tool.
Remove the Damaged Screen
- Use the heat gun to soften the adhesive holding the screen in place.
- Gently pry off the old screen, taking care not to damage the frame.
Install the New Screen
- Tidy the frame and the area where the brand-new screen will be put.
- Apply brand-new adhesive and carefully place the brand-new screen.
- Reconnect the screen to the motherboard and secure it in location.
Reassemble the Phone
- Reattach the battery and any other elements.
- Screw the phone back together and check the new screen.
Test the Phone
- Turn on the phone and check for any issues with the screen, touch sensitivity, and other functions.
- Install a screen protector to avoid future damage.

Preventive Measures
Preventing screen damage is frequently easier and more economical than fixing it. Here are some suggestions to safeguard your mobile window:
- Use a Case: Invest in a premium case that provides adequate defense.
- Screen Protector: Apply a screen protector to shield the screen from scratches and small impacts.
- Manage with Care: Avoid placing the phone in pockets with tough items and bear in mind where you place it.
- Regular Maintenance: Keep the phone tidy and complimentary from particles that can cause scratches.
FAQs
Q: Can I repair a split screen myself?A: Yes, you can repair a broken screen yourself, but it needs cautious handling and the right tools. If you are not confident in your abilities, it is best to seek professional help.
Q: How much does a professional screen repair expense?A: The expense of a professional screen repair varies depending on the brand and design of the phone. Usually, it can range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 200.
Q: Will a cracked screen affect my phone's efficiency?A: A broken screen can affect touch level of sensitivity, display quality, and general performance. It is necessary to get it fixed as soon as possible to prevent more concerns.
Q: Can I continue utilizing my phone with a broken screen?A: While you can continue utilizing a phone with a cracked screen, it is not recommended. A split screen can present safety risks and affect the phone's performance.

Q: How do I select a trustworthy repair service?A: Look for a repair service with positive reviews, a good reputation, and a service warranty on their work. Inspect if they use genuine parts and have a clean, professional environment.
